Lowndes County Commission Delays Landfill Vote

By Alabama Public Radio

Hayneville, AL – The Lowndes County Commission still has not publicly revealed its position on a controversial landfill project. Dozens of citizens packed a courtroom in Hayneville yesterday because they thought the commission would decide the project's fate. However, the plan was temporarily tabled. Commission Chairman Charlie King says last minute changes in the contract with Alabama River Partners led to the decision. The company wants to build a landfill near Burkville that would hold construction and demolition debris that is shipped from hurricane-damaged areas on the Gulf Coast. A vote could be taken at the county commission's next meeting, which is scheduled for Monday night at 6:30.
